服务器挂包是什么意思
-
服务器挂包是指服务器在处理过程中出现异常或故障导致系统崩溃或无法正常工作的现象。
服务器挂包通常会导致以下问题:
-
无法访问:当服务器挂包时,用户将无法通过网络访问该服务器,无法获取服务器上存储的数据或访问网站。
-
数据丢失:服务器挂包可能会导致数据丢失或损坏。如果服务器发生故障,存储在服务器上的数据可能无法恢复,这可能会对业务和用户造成严重影响。
-
延迟和响应时间延长:服务器挂包会导致系统响应变慢,延长用户请求的处理时间。这会影响客户体验,尤其在需要即时响应的应用程序中。
-
服务中断:服务器挂包可能会导致服务中断,影响在线交易、实时通信以及其他依赖服务器的业务。这种中断可能会导致财务损失和信誉风险。
服务器挂包的原因主要有以下几个:
-
硬件故障:服务器上的硬件组件(如硬盘、内存、电源等)出现故障可能导致服务器挂包。这些故障可能是由于年龄老化、温度过高、过载或不当使用等原因引起的。
-
软件故障:服务器中的操作系统、应用程序或驱动程序可能出现错误或崩溃,导致服务器挂包。这可能是由于软件错误、不稳定的版本、安全漏洞或未经授权的修改引起的。
-
网络故障:网络中的连接问题、带宽问题、路由器故障等可能导致服务器挂包。这些问题可能是由于网络供应商的故障、网络拥塞或攻击等原因引起的。
为了避免服务器挂包,可以采取以下措施:
-
定期备份数据:定期备份服务器上的数据可以保证在服务器挂包时能够快速恢复数据,减少数据丢失的风险。
-
硬件和软件监控:监控服务器的硬件和软件状态,及时发现并修复潜在的故障或错误。
-
网络监控和保护:确保服务器的网络连接稳定,并使用防火墙、入侵检测系统等保护服务器免受网络攻击。
-
定期维护和更新:定期对服务器进行维护,如清理垃圾文件、更新软件补丁、优化性能等,可减少服务器挂包的风险。
总之,服务器挂包是指服务器在处理过程中出现异常或故障,可能导致无法访问、数据丢失、延迟和服务中断等问题。为了避免这种情况的发生,需要采取适当的措施保护服务器的正常运行。
1年前 -
-
服务器挂包是指服务器集群中的某台服务器因为故障或其他原因无法正常运行或提供服务的情况。具体来说,服务器挂包可能发生在以下几个方面:
-
硬件故障:服务器硬件故障是造成服务器挂包最常见的原因之一。例如,磁盘故障、主板故障、内存故障等都可能导致服务器无法正常启动或提供服务。
-
网络故障:网络故障是另一个常见的服务器挂包的原因。例如,网络连接中断、路由器故障、防火墙配置错误等都可能导致服务器无法与外部网络通信,进而无法提供服务。
-
软件故障:服务器上的软件问题也可能导致服务器挂包。例如,操作系统崩溃、应用程序错误、数据库故障等都可能使服务器无法正常运行。
-
资源耗尽:服务器在处理请求时,如果资源消耗过大,也可能导致服务器挂包。例如,过高的CPU利用率、内存耗尽、磁盘空间不足等都会导致服务器无法处理新的请求。
-
安全漏洞:服务器被攻击也可能导致服务器挂包。例如,恶意软件感染、DDoS攻击、WEB攻击等都可能使服务器无法正常运行。
针对服务器挂包的解决方法包括:
-
快速响应:一旦发生服务器挂包,必须尽快响应并采取相应的措施,以减少对用户的影响。例如,重启服务器、恢复数据、修复故障等。
-
多台服务器冗余:通过构建服务器集群,可以在一台服务器挂包时,其他服务器可以继续提供服务,减少用户的影响。
-
监控和预警:定期监控服务器的状态,当出现异常时能够及时发出警报,以便快速响应。
-
自动化运维:通过自动化运维工具,可以快速检测和修复服务器故障,减少人工干预的时间和成本。
-
安全防护:加强服务器的安全防护工作,避免被攻击或感染恶意软件,降低服务器挂包的风险。
综上所述,服务器挂包是指服务器无法正常运行或提供服务的情况,可能是由于硬件故障、网络故障、软件故障、资源耗尽或安全漏洞等原因造成的。针对服务器挂包,可以采取快速响应、多台服务器冗余、监控和预警、自动化运维和安全防护等措施来解决。
1年前 -
-
服务器挂包是指将服务器上的软件和配置文件打包成一个压缩包,然后将该压缩包移动到其他设备上进行备份或迁移的操作。挂包操作可以将服务器的配置、数据和运行环境一并打包,方便在需要时快速恢复服务器的状态或将服务器的运行环境迁移到其他设备上。
服务器挂包通常包含以下内容:
- 系统配置文件:包括操作系统级别的配置文件,如网络配置、用户配置、服务配置等。
- 应用程序和库文件:包括服务器上安装的各种应用程序和依赖的库文件。
- 数据文件:包括服务器上存储的各类数据文件,如数据库文件、日志文件、配置文件等。
- 脚本文件:包括服务器上运行的各类脚本文件,如启动脚本、定时任务脚本等。
- 其他文件:包括服务器上存在的其他重要文件。
服务器挂包的操作流程如下:
-
准备备份目录:在备份设备上创建一个目录,用于存放服务器挂包。
-
执行挂包命令:在服务器上执行相应的挂包命令,将服务器的文件和配置打包成一个压缩包。常用的挂包命令有tar、zip等。
例如,使用tar命令进行挂包:
tar -czvf backup.tar.gz /path/to/server这条命令将会把/path/to/server目录下的文件和子目录打包成一个名为backup.tar.gz的压缩包。
-
将挂包移动到备份设备:将生成的挂包文件移动到备份设备的备份目录下。
例如,使用scp命令将挂包文件拷贝到远程备份设备:
scp backup.tar.gz user@backup_device:/path/to/backup_directory这条命令将会将backup.tar.gz拷贝到远程备份设备的/path/to/backup_directory目录下。
-
验证挂包文件:可以使用压缩文件查看工具来验证挂包文件的完整性和正确性。
例如,使用tar命令来验证tar格式的挂包文件:
tar -tvf backup.tar.gz如果没有报错并且能够列出文件列表,则说明挂包文件正常。
-
恢复或迁移到其他设备:当需要恢复服务器的状态或将服务器的环境迁移到其他设备时,可以将挂包文件解压并进行相应的配置。
例如,使用tar命令解压tar格式的挂包文件:
tar -xzvf backup.tar.gz -C /path/to/restore_directory这条命令将会将backup.tar.gz解压到/path/to/restore_directory目录下。
解压后,可以根据需要进行配置文件的修改、数据库的恢复以及启动应用程序等操作,以完成服务器的恢复或迁移。
通过服务器挂包的操作,可以方便地备份和恢复服务器的状态,也可以快速迁移服务器的运行环境,提高服务器的可靠性和灵活性。
1年前